Output 118f26ebc9cfae65f64981c8817868243b49a1e3cb0c92526d141f777f295db6:376

value
41263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f9fe1522cf47e729993388d4888b47439ba65d5 OP_EQUAL
address
3EnS5eHvgckbmXpHPGr4CLPtUi74n5XkMn
transaction
118f26ebc9cfae65f64981c8817868243b49a1e3cb0c92526d141f777f295db6
confirmations
507604
spent
true